They will fit your car as long as the model year is correct. Trim level does not effect the guage fit.

So SE guages will fit a GXE of the same year...

Yes the custommaxima ones should not have any fitment issues whatsoever. Just make sure you specify the year so that you get analog vs digital odometer holes
